What Happens to Gold Prices When Interest Rates Rise or Fall?

What Happens to Gold Prices When Interest Rates Rise or Fall?

TBT Online Desk
August 29, 2026 4 Min Read

New Delhi [India], August 29: Global interest rates, US yields, the dollar and RBI policies all have an impact on gold prices in India. Why Do Interest Rates Affect Gold Prices?

Gold prices and interest rates often have an inverse tendency because gold does not pay interest, while deposits and bonds can generate returns. When rates and real yields rise, gold carries a higher opportunity cost. When yields fall, gold can become relatively more attractive. It is a tendency, not a guaranteed rule.

What Happens to Gold When Rates Rise or Fall?

Higher interest rates can push bond yields and borrowing costs upward, increasing the attractiveness of interest-bearing investments. The opportunity cost of holding gold and the rewards on various fixed-income assets can both be decreased by decreasing rates. However, if inflation, geopolitical risks, currency weakness or central bank purchases offer support, gold can still rise during higher rates. According to the World Gold Council, real rates, the US currency, GDP prospects, central bank demand and Asian investor demand all influence gold’s reaction.

Why Do Real Rates Matter More?

Real interest rates reflect returns after inflation. A simple measure is nominal interest rate minus inflation equals real interest rate. Higher real yields can increase the opportunity cost of holding gold, while lower real yields can make gold relatively more attractive.

Recent market behaviour shows that high real rates do not always prevent gold from performing strongly. Central-bank purchases and Asian investor demand can remain important drivers alongside monetary policy and the dollar.

Why Does the Fed Matter to Indian Gold Prices?

Fed policy can influence the gold rate in India through US interest rates, Treasury yields, the US dollar, international gold prices and USD/INR. Since India imports gold, currency movements can affect domestic prices.

Gold is internationally priced in US dollars. A stronger dollar can pressure gold, while a weaker dollar can support demand. The World Gold Council reported in June 2026 that rupee depreciation lifted domestic gold prices relative to international prices.

What Happens to Gold Prices in India?

The relationship between RBI interest rates and gold prices is not one-to-one. India’s gold prices also reflect global rates, USD/INR movements, import costs and domestic demand. With the RBI repo rate at 5.25% in August 2026, changes in rates can influence borrowing costs and investment choices.

Why Can Gold Rise When Rates Are High?

Gold can remain strong even when interest rates are high. Central-bank buying, Asian investor demand, geopolitical uncertainty, inflation and expectations of future rate cuts can offset rate-related pressure. Central banks purchased 289 tonnes in Q2 2026, according to the World Gold Council, showing that rates are only one factor.

Why Can Gold Fall When Rates Are Falling?

Gold can decline after rate cuts when those cuts are already priced in, real yields remain firm, the dollar strengthens or investors take profits. Falling rates may also reflect easing inflation, reducing one source of gold demand. A gold price forecast based only on rate cuts can therefore be misleading.

What Should Gold Investors Watch?

Gold investment decisions are better informed when interest rates are assessed alongside RBI and Federal Reserve policy, US Treasury yields, real rates, the dollar, USD/INR, inflation, economic growth, central-bank purchases, ETF flows and geopolitical developments.

These factors also matter when assessing gold price today or a longer-term gold price prediction.

What Does This Mean for Gold Loan Borrowers?

For gold loan borrowers, gold prices matter because pledged gold acts as collateral. Changes in its value can affect borrowing capacity within applicable loan-to-value limits. However, a higher gold price does not automatically mean a larger loan.

Eligibility can depend on gold purity, net weight, lender valuation, applicable LTV rules, lender policies and borrower circumstances. Comparing gold loan interest rates, fees and repayment terms remains important.

Gold Loan or Personal Loan?

A gold loan is secured against eligible gold, while a personal loan is generally unsecured. A gold loan can provide liquidity against an existing asset, but the gold remains pledged until obligations are met. Personal loan eligibility depends on income, credit profile and lender assessment.

Should Interest Rates Guide Gold Decisions?

Interest rates are one factor, not a standalone signal for buying gold or taking a gold loan. Rate cuts can support gold when real yields decline and currencies weaken, while rising rates can create pressure without guaranteeing a fall.

For borrowers, a higher gold valuation should not by itself justify new debt. Borrowing decisions should consider interest costs, fees and repayment capacity, while gold investment decisions should consider wider market conditions.

Gold Prices and Interest Rates: Key Takeaways

Gold prices and interest rates often move differently, but rates alone do not determine gold price in India. Real yields, the US dollar, inflation, global risks and investor demand also matter. For borrowers, changing gold values can affect collateral assessments and gold loan decisions.
